Maximus is seeking a qualified Technical Analyst for one or more current and upcoming Child Support system modernization projects. The qualified candidate will support large-system implementation efforts in the Child Support public-sector domain and may be assigned to either a quality assurance engagement or a project management engagement depending on project needs. This role requires the ability to work independently, contribute technical analysis across the system development lifecycle, develop and review high-value technical and project deliverables, identify and address risks and issues proactively, and provide informed recommendations that support client decision-making and project success. The individual will report directly to a Director. Maximus is a matrix-managed organization, which means each individual may have secondary reporting relationships to one or more Project Managers, depending on the projects to which they are assigned.

Lead and support technical analysis, planning, coordination, and execution activities across one or more Child Support system modernization engagements.
Develop, review, and maintain technical and project documentation such as technical requirements, interface specifications, data mapping documents, technical design inputs, work plans, status reports, governance materials, issue logs, risk logs, meeting notes, decision logs, and other project deliverables.
Review project documentation, client materials, technical artifacts, and working documentation to identify themes, dependencies, risks, issues, gaps, and opportunities for improvement.
Plan for and participate in interviews, focus groups, workshops, technical sessions, and other meetings necessary to gather information for project deliverables in accordance with the project scope of work.
Attend and lead project meetings with the client, subcontractors, project stakeholders, or other Maximus team members, as requested by the Senior Manager or Project Manager.
Analyze system modernization information, business and technical requirements, project data, and client documentation to support recommendations, issue resolution, and project decision-making.
Research alternative solutions to technical and project-related problems, determine appropriate approaches, and make verbal and written recommendations to appropriate parties.
Review work products for completeness, consistency, traceability, quality, and alignment with project objectives, standards, and contract requirements.
Participate in client meetings and offer observations, analysis, and insight on technical and business topics.
Identify risk areas, technical concerns, potential issues, and project dependencies that require proactive attention, and support mitigation and resolution planning.
Support and contribute to the preparation of weekly, monthly, quarterly, and ad hoc reports in compliance with contract requirements and project needs.
Track action items, follow-ups, and decisions, and help ensure timely completion of assigned responsibilities and deliverables.
Work collaboratively with project staff, client representatives, and cross-functional teams to advance engagement goals and deliver quality outcomes.
Provide technical and subject matter support related to Child Support business processes, systems, interfaces, testing activities, project delivery practices, and modernization approaches.
On projects with a quality assurance focus, plan and perform quality review activities such as evaluating selected technical work products, testing artifacts, and project documentation for adherence to agreed standards, documenting observations, analyzing trends, and escalating unresolved concerns as appropriate.
On projects with a project management focus, support project governance, status monitoring, dependency management, deliverable coordination, technical workstream tracking, and executive-ready reporting.

Minimum Requirements
'- Bachelor's degree in related field.
7-10 years of relevant professional experience required.
Equivalent combination of education and experience considered in lieu of degree.
'- Be available to work during standard client business hours. Projects may involve clients from any US time zone, so work outside of the individual's local business hours may be required.
Three (3) or more years of experience supporting technical analysis, systems implementation, quality assurance, project management support, or related activities on Child Support technology implementation or modernization projects.
Strong understanding of Child Support Program objectives, business processes, federal requirements, and system modernization considerations.
Experience developing, reviewing, or analyzing technical documentation, testing documentation, interface specifications, data-related artifacts, and Project Management Office (PMO) materials on a large, complex automated systems development project.
Experience working directly with stakeholders to gather technical and operational information, analyze business and system processes, document findings, facilitate discussions, and develop recommendations that support project objectives and client decision-making.
Experience managing requirements across the full lifecycle, including elicitation, documentation, traceability, validation, and change control on a large system modernization project.
Familiarity with operating systems such as Windows, Linux/UNIX, and OS/X.
Familiarity with databases and database tools such as DB2, Oracle, Microsoft SQL Server, and TOAD.
Strong command of cloud computing concepts and modern system architecture considerations.
Strong command of agile, waterfall, and hybrid delivery practices.
Ability to explain and communicate technical subjects to non-technical audiences.
Strong analytical, problem-solving, and critical-thinking skills, with the ability to identify issues, assess impacts, evaluate alternatives, and recommend practical solutions.
Ability to communicate clearly and professionally both in writing and verbally.
Ability to read and interpret technical documents such as procedures, standards, regulations, technical reports, and solution artifacts.
Experience analyzing complex data and producing reports, summaries, presentations, or other client-ready materials.
Ability to take initiative, manage multiple assignments, and work independently with limited direction.
Proficiency in Microsoft programs such as SharePoint, Access,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Smartsheet, and Project.
Must have the flexibility for travel and a hybrid work schedule with remote and onsite work.
Two (2) or more years of experience directly programming or coding in current industry-standard computer languages is preferred.
Experience in software and application testing, including designing or reviewing test scenarios, validating results, and supporting defect identification and resolution processes, is preferred.
Experience implementing or reviewing test scripts to assess functionality, reliability, performance, and quality of a complex automated system is preferred.
Experience identifying and prioritizing defect resolution and adhering to defect management processes is preferred.
Experience with process improvement, issue identification, risk assessment, and project support activities is preferred.
On projects with a quality assurance focus, experience reviewing selected technical work products and project artifacts for completeness, consistency, traceability, and adherence to established standards is preferred.
On projects with a project management focus, experience supporting governance processes, project controls, status reporting, deliverable coordination, and technical workstream oversight is preferred.
Experience supporting or overseeing the full data conversion lifecycle is preferred.
Two (2) or more years of experience with extract, transform, and load (ETL) processes, including data integration, validation, and migration activities, is preferred.
